U.S. v. SANCHEZ

No. 95-1751.

81 F.3d 9 (1996)

UNITED STATES of America, Appellee, v. Angel SANCHEZ, Defendant,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, First Circuit.

Decided April 8, 1996.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

M. Kristin Spath, Attorney, with whom Bjorn Lange, Assistant Federal Defender, Concord, NH, was on brief for appellant.

Jean B. Weld, Assistant United States Attorney, with whom Paul M. Gagnon, United States Attorney, Concord, NH, was on brief for appellee.

Before CYR, Circuit Judge, BOWNES, Senior Circuit Judge, and STAHL, Circuit Judge.


BOWNES, Senior Circuit Judge.

This is a sentencing case. Defendant-appellant Angel Sanchez was indicted under 21 U.S.C. § 841(a)(1) on five counts of possessing and distributing cocaine base — "crack cocaine." He entered into a plea agreement with the government which provided that he would plead guilty to counts one through four; count five was dismissed.
